Blast furnaces have grown considerably in size during the twentieth century. In the early days of the twentieth century, blast furnaces had a hearth diameter of 4-5 m and were producing around 100,000 THM per year, mostly from lump ore and coke. Blast Furnace Slag is shaped when iron pellets or iron ore, coke, and limestone or dolomite (Flux) are heated together in a blast furnace. When the metallurgical melting procedure is finished, the lime in the flux has been chemically united with the aluminates and silicates of the ore and coke ash to procedure an outcome named blast furnace slag which is non-metallic.

Feb 1, 2021Adversely, high swelling inside the blast furnace or DRI causes an increase of the pellet volume. It results in pellet cracking and fines generation, leading to lower reducing gas permeability in the furnace bed. Metallurgical coke, along with iron ore and limestone, is layered into a blast furnace to convert the iron ore to metallic iron.Coke, which is mostly carbon, reacts with the blast air to produce carbon monoxide, which, in turn, reacts with the iron oxide to produce carbon dioxide and metallic iron.

blast furnace, a vertical shaft furnace that produces liquid metals by the reaction of a flow of air introduced under pressure into the bottom of the furnace with a mixture of metallic ore, coke, and flux fed into the top. Blast furnaces are used to produce pig iron from iron ore for subsequent processing into steel, and they are also employed in processing lead, copper, and other metals ...

The ore is loaded into a blast furnace along with measured quantities of coke and limestone. Hot combustion air is supplied to the furnace and some form of fuel used to raise the temperature. The iron is reduced from the ore by carbon in the coke, the limestone aiding slag separation from the molten iron.
